AngelEye Health Acquires NICU2Home


AngelEye Health, the leading technology provider for neonatal and pediatric family engagement services, today announces the acquisition of NICU2Home, a company dedicated to empowering families and optimizing care coordination using technology during the journey in the Neonatal Intensive Care Unit (NICU). This strategic acquisition strengthens AngelEye's commitment to holistic NICU care, expands its solutions for seamlessly connecting families with their infants, and positions the company to streamline the patient experience from admission to discharge for families and clinicians.

The acquisition further positions AngelEye Health to address a critical gap in neonatal care coordination by offering numerous benefits, including:

- Optimized discharge coordination, planning and parent engagement
- Improved communication between care teams and families
- Reduction of unnecessary days in the NICU
- Increased financial efficiency for hospitals

AngelEye will leverage the newly combined expertise to further enhance its solutions by integrating NICU2Home with its existing family engagement platform to add a discharge management solution. The integration will provide a single consolidated experience for care teams, healthcare providers and families. The combined solution will be available to new and existing AngelEye customers in phases throughout 2024.

"The acquisition of NICU2Home aligns perfectly with our mission to create a more connected and supportive NICU experience for everyone involved," said Christopher Rand, chief executive officer at AngelEye. "By integrating their innovative family engagement app with our best-in-class camera solutions and data insights, we are creating a comprehensive ecosystem that empowers families, optimizes NICU navigation and ultimately improves the transition to home."

NICU2Home's user-friendly mobile app, backed by peer-reviewed research from four Chicago-area NICUs, including Northwestern Medicine, provides families with tools to stay informed and engaged throughout their NICU stay. It offers personalized educational content and insights that empower families to understand their child's condition better and to engage in the care team.
